Upstream (fair) with dead servers

Kamil Gorlo kgorlo at gmail.com
Thu Jul 9 18:47:43 MSD 2009


Hi,

I have (possibly quite rare) situation where I have one upstream with
two servers and I know that in any particular moment only one of those
servers is running:

upstream blah {
    server server1; // when working, server2 is dead
    server server2; // when working, server1 is dead
}

So, what I need is that Nginx will choose working backend (in this
upstream), remembers it and choose it for every request till some
failure on this server occurs. Then it tries other server in upstream,
till it finds some working - and situation repeats. Is this possible?

Maybe upstream_fair module with option no_rr will work for me (I am not sure)?

Cheers,
-- 
Kamil Gorlo





More information about the nginx mailing list